Environment: centos
1: Docker requires the kernel version of the CentOS system to be higher than 3.10. Use the uname -r command to check whether your current kernel version supports AnAccount docker
uname -r
2. Uninstall the old version (if you have installed the old version)
sudo yum remove docker docker-common docker-selinux docker-engine
3: View the docker version in the warehouse, and select a specific version to install:
yum list docker-ce --showduplicates | sort -r
4. Install docker
sudo yum install docker-ce #由于repo中默认只开启stable仓库,故这里安装的是最新稳定版3.20.10.5
sudo yum install <FQPN> # 例如:sudo yum install docker-ce-****.ce
5. Start and add startup
#启动docker服务
systemctl start docker
#开机启动docker
systemctl enable docker
# 查看docker信息
docker info
Uninstall docker
1. Query the packages installed by docker:
yum list installed | grep docker
2. Delete the installation package: uninstall according to the above name
yum remove docker-ce.x86_64 ddocker-ce-cli.x86_64 -y
3. Delete images/containers, etc.
rm -rf /var/lib/docker